Ibuse (イブセ) is a poison salamander and Hanzō's signature summon. It was large enough for its summoner to stand on top of its head and when battling alongside Ibuse, Hanzō was powerful enough to fight, and eventually overpower all three of the Sannin.

Abilities

This salamander is able to release a Poison Mist from its mouth, which is capable of making the entirety of a victim's body numb just moments after inhalation and may eventually prove fatal, although these effects can be counteracted by the correct application of an antidote.[2] The poison involved must first be generated and then stored for a total of five minutes within Ibuse's body before it can be expelled again.[3]

Despite its large size, Ibuse is not only capable of easily concealing itself and navigating underground, but also emerging at a precise destination defined by Hanzō without any prior indication. This natural trait is often used in conjunction with its lethal poison, where after previously swallowing an unaware enemy by appearing directly beneath them suddenly, Ibuse confines them within its body until they succumb to the fatal effects of the poison.[4]

Part II

Shinobi World War Arc

During the pursuit of various members of the Surprise Attack Division, Hanzō summons Ibuse, who immediately exhales a large quantity of poison in order to immbolize the fleeing shinobi. However, with Chiyo divulging the secrets behind this technique to Kankuro and the recently arrived support, Hanzō orders Ibuse to retreat underground. During its master's fierce confrontation with Mifune, Ibuse was then commanded to swallow the latter in an attempt to kill the samurai. However, Mifune managed to slash through the entirety of the creature's enormous head, killing Ibuse in the process.
